Bone loss speeds up around menopause, and for many women that is invisible until something breaks. The encouraging part is that bone responds to load: the right kind of weight-bearing and strength work sends a signal that tells the body to keep bone strong. It is one of the few things within your control during this stage.

What actually helps bone
Bone gets stronger when muscles pull on it and when you move against gravity and resistance. Gentle, non-weight-bearing activity is good for the heart but does little for bone. That is why our plans centre on progressive strength work and purposeful weight-bearing movement.
- Progressive resistance training for the big muscle groups
- Weight-bearing movement suited to your ability
- Balance and stability work to reduce fall risk
- Posture work for the upper back and spine
Safety first for fragile bones
If your bones are already thin, some common exercises and heavy end-range movements are not appropriate. We avoid risky positions, control every rep, and progress conservatively. Nothing is loaded until your technique is solid and, where relevant, your doctor is comfortable.
Reducing the real risk: falls
Most fractures in older women come from falls, not from lifting. So alongside strength we train balance, foot and ankle control, and quick recovery of position. Stronger legs and steadier balance are your best insurance against a bad fall on wet tiles or uneven kerbs.
